Researchers studying the brain tumor type glioma often use a
cell line called U87MG that was established at Uppsala University
almost fifty years ago.

Pursuing another strategy, scientists at San Diego Zoo in California last year showed that banked tissue from the
almost extinct northern white rhino (Ceratotherium simum cottoni) could be induced to form a
line of pluripotent stem
cells, capable of forming many tissues.
Recent studies have shown how to reprogram adult
cells into non-embryonic stem
cell lines called induced pluripotent stem
cells — «pluripotent» meaning that they could give rise to
almost any category of
cell.

This BaF3 phe116
almost completely fails to proliferate and activate STATs in response to IL - 9.15 However, upon prolonged culture with IL - 9, a small number of
cells manage to survive and even proliferate, allowing an IL -9-dependent
cell line (BaF3 phe116 / 9) to be selected.14 In contrast to parental BaF3 phe116
cells, those IL -9-selected
cells could progress to autonomous
cells (BaF3 Aut) after a second selection step in the absence of cytokine.
